Print markers from staff view

Anyone knows a way to print the markers from the staff view.
 
I admit that the sheet music printed by Sonar is very useful. But, no markers????
It's very hard to a musician, an instrumentist, to read a sheet music that do not have any kind of tagging, of score-keeping.
 
Any way to do such thing?

    I don't use staff view that much. If I really need printed scores, I use Notion. That  said, I think you might be able to get what you need through Expressions (see help on staff view). But, expressions show below the staff. I do wish markers were printable.
